Stats / Weaknesses:
- Name: Sword Dancer #1
- Location: Ossa Trail
- HP: 8,888
- TP: 38
- ATK: 600
- DEF: 75
- XP: 150
- Gald: 2000
- Items dropped: EX Gem Lv1, EX Gem Lv2
- Steal: EX Gem Lv3
- Elemental Info: Weak to Light, Strong against None
Phases:
- The Sword Dancer fights alone. Its main threat is its high damage output, capable of defeating party members in a single hit.
Strategy:
- Party Setup: Set your party's strategy as follows:
- Colette: Attack Freely, At Once, Don't Pursue
- Raine: Attack Freely, Heal, Don't Pursue
- Kratos: Attack Freely, Heal, Skills and Magic (to keep him from getting too close)
- Tech Management: Turn off most techs for your party to focus on essential skills. Specifically:
- Colette: Only Angel Feathers.
- Kratos: Only First Aid.
- Raine: Only First Aid.
- Your Role (Lloyd): You are the primary attacker. Focus on a basic 3-combo followed by Sword Rain and then Fierce Demon Fang or Double Demon Fang. However, if your normal attacks are being blocked and techs are doing minimal damage (like 2 damage per hit on Sword Rain), switch to guarding. Guarding will significantly reduce incoming damage to around 350 HP.
- Support Roles:
- Kratos and Raine should be on constant healing duty.
- Colette should primarily use Angel Feathers, which is significantly more powerful than your own attacks. She also needs to consistently use Orange Gels and Life Bottles on you and the party.
- Special Attacks: If you successfully land your combo (3 attacks + 2 techs), it's a good opportunity to use your Unison Attack. Ensure Colette is using Angel Feathers during this time for maximum impact.
- Survival: This boss hits extremely hard. If you get knocked out, have Colette immediately use a Life Bottle on you. Keep a close eye on party HP and be ready to heal or use items.
- Patience: The fight can take around 5 minutes. Stay focused, manage your resources, and stick to the strategy.
After the fight, you'll need to head to Izoold. You can choose to go to the other continent, but for your first playthrough, it's recommended to stick to the main path. Head to Izoold, rest at the Inn, and then visit the shop called 'Deep Blue' on the east side to restock on items like Apple Gels, Orange Gels, and Life Bottles. You'll also learn the recipe for 'Rice Ball' from the Wonder Chef in the northeast corner of a house in the east part of town. After gathering supplies and learning the recipe, speak with Max at the docks, then the man near him, and finally Lyla in her house to trigger events that will allow you to sail to a new continent.
